Another Cam Question
I have been searching and reading old threads for 2 hours now. More confused now then before.
I want to install cams in my 01 gt 2v n/a can I run stage 2 cams with no ptv issue or not? Can I use stock springs or not ? also its an auto If not I will run the stage 1's or something else someone recomends. how much of a sound difference at idle is there between the 2. I want something to perform well and sound good at idle. or is there a custom grind that someone has experience with that they would recomend for me. any help would be greatly appreciated. If you plan to run N/a Hitech motors stage 2 make about the best power and drivability of all the shelf cams. If you plan to run a custom grind you may find that changes down may change the power output. I have spec'ed out dozens of cams for NA combo's and had success, the people that change things later are the ones that usually end up ordering another set. Heads, headers, torque convertors, intake systems, ect. can make or break a custom cam. Good luck on your choice.
Be sure to take the time to degree the cams and check all your clearances. The people that have PTV are the ones that skip this important step...
